The coronavius COVID-19 causes an illness that ranges from mild to severe. The symptoms can include a fever, cough, and difficulty breathing. There is no vaccine to prevent the disease. It is crucial that you take every day preventative actions to help prevent the spread of respiratory diseases, including:

  • Avoid close contact with people who are sick.
  • Avoid touching your eyes, nose and mouth.
  • Stay home when you are sick.
  • Cover your cough or sneeze into a tissue, then throw the tissue into the trash.
  • Wash your hands often with soap and water for at least 20 seconds, especially after going to the bathroom, before eating, after blowing your nose, coughing, or sneezing.
  • If soap and water are not available, use an alcohol-based hand sanitizer with at least 60% alcohol.
  • Clean and disinfect frequently touched objects and surfaces, including cell phones and keyboards, with a regular household cleaner.
  • CDC does not recommend wearing a face mask if you are feeling well.
  • Facemasks should be used by people who are having respiratory symptoms to prevent the spread of disease.
  • Healthcare workers and people taking care of anyone that is ill should wear facemasks.
